I had a heck of a time getting the right belts to fit my tractor too. It took multiple trips to the store. You can't necessarily go by the size printed on the belt (all belts with the same LxW dimensions seem to be the same), and there usually isn't as much room for belt adjustment as you'd like.

Given the current situation in my country for the last couple days and probably a lot more to come with pretty much the upper half of the country burning, today I went to the remote propriety, that is located in the center of of the country, to get my "fire fighting" setup ready to go.

This propriety is located on a small village on the top of a small mountain, so it's very easy to get surrounded by fires once it happens. Last one was 18 years ago, I was like 12 years old. It was quite an experience seeing huge fire balls jump 50 to 70 meters further way and increasing that fire size like nothing.

Here is the situation right now, over 5000 firefighters spread all over the place. More coming from the south of the country to help. Sad part is most of these fires are arson.

1726610343345.png

And the setup, nothing fancy, probably won't do much but will do something. Just a IBC, small pump and some hose. If I don't use it for me, it will be ready for anyone that may need help. Note the smoke in the air, even thought the closest fire is about 40 miles away.
